    Be sure to walk along the riverfronts, maybe not alone after...

    Be sure to walk along the riverfronts, maybe not alone after dark. Pittsburgh is a very walkable city if you're in relatively good shape. Take the incline(s) up to Mount Washington for views of the city. Then walk across the Roberto Clemente bridge toward PNC Park for more great views. We enjoyed Max's Allegheny Tavern on the North Shore for German food. The Warren Bar and Burrow is a hole in the wall place with great drinks and pub food, and pleasant staff.

    The people in Pittsburgh were friendly, unassuming, and...

    The people in Pittsburgh were friendly, unassuming, and positive. The arts and sports scenes were great. The museums, botanical gardens, theaters, and universities make it a wonderfully interesting city. The old ethnic neighborhoods with wonderful architecture and restaurants were fun.
